HomeMy WebLinkAbout1981-07-21STATE OF TEXAS COUNTY OF TARRANT CITY OF GRAPEVINE The Planning and Zoning Commission of the City of Grapevine, Texas met in a Regular Session on this the 21st day of July, 1981 with the following persons present to-wit: Sharron Spencer Ron Cook Ann Glynn Klee Hawkins Gerald Norman Chairman Vice Chairman Member Member Member constituting a quorum with Members Harold Anderson and Harlen Joyce absent. The following staff personnel were also present! J.R. Baddaker City Engineer Marc Guy City Planner Terry Pennington Secretary CALL TO ORDER Chairman Sharron Spencer called the meeting to order. ZONING APPLICATION Z81-31, Welborn Enterprises The first order of business to come before the Planning and Zoning Commission was the consideration of Zoning Application Z81-31 requesting "I-1" Light Industrial District submitted by Welborn Enterprises represented by Mr. Dave Dennison. Member Ann Glynn questioned how much land in and around the airport would be zoned Airport Support Zone if and when such a zone was established. Mr. Baddaker suggested eliminating residential uses and picking up commercial and industrial areas. Members discussed service roads, signals and street widths along State Highway 121. Vice Chairman Ron Cook stated he did not see any point in zoning it now if the applicant was not going to develop it until a later date, on the other hand, why not go ahead and grant zoning so people will know what is to be expected there. Members also discussed utilities, specifically sewage, to the property. Vice Chairman Ron Cook made a motion to grant the zoning requested. Member Gerald Norman seconded the motion. However, after a brief discussion Member Norman withdrew his second. Vice Chairman Ron Cook stated he did not want to blanket zone the property. Member Gerald Norman pointed out that by zoning the property now it would put citizens and interested parties on notice as to the suggested land use. Vice Chairman Ron Cook withdrew his motion. Member Gerald Norman made a motion to recommend the City Council approve the Light Industrial District zoning subject to a reapplication by the Planning and Zoning Commission at such time as they designate an Airport Support Zoning classification. Member Klee Hawkins seconded the motion and it prevailed by the following vote: Ayes : Spencer, Cook, Glynn, Hawkins, Norman Nays : None Absent: Anderson, Joyce DFW HILTON ADDITION - PRELIMINARY PLAT The next order of business to come before the Planning and Zoning Commission was the consideration of the preliminary plat of the DFW Hilton Addition. Members discussed the Highway Department's proposal of shifting the intersection of Highway 121 and Highway 26 to the southwest so that it would align with the service road on the west side of Highway 121. The Hilton developer would dedicate 40 feet toward the project and the property owner to the north would also dedicate 40 feet. The Hilton developer would then build the southern most two lanes with a temporary connection to the existing Anderson-Gibson Road until such time the developer to the north would develop the north two lanes and provide a transition curve to eliminate a 90 degree intersection. Several members suggested setting up an escrow fund for the future development of the northern lanes if the northern property changed owners or did not want to participate in the construction. Vice Chairman Ron Cook made a motion to approve the preliminary plat suggesting that Mr. Baddaker consult with the City Attorney as to some sort of assessment, letter of commitment, or escrow fund be established and previous being noted in writing on the final plat of the DFW Hilton Addition.
